How can I have the complete path of an Office 2000 document appear at the top
of the page (in the blue bar) together with the file name. I looked in the
tool-options in Word 2000 but didn't find anything?

There isn't a built-in option to display the path in the title bar.
The easiest way to do this is to place the Address portion of the Web
toolbar in the empty space to the right of your menus:

- Right-click any toolbar and turn on the Web toolbar
- Press <Ctrl Alt> and drag the Address bar to the empty area to the
right of your menu bar

To resize the Address bar:
- Right-click any Toolbar and select Customize
- Click the Address bar to select it
- Place your cursor on the right edge and drag it until the Address
bar fills the empty space
